Output 65abbe0687e9b245150b123a1eb1cc76175709fa5a3e5b8db265c186734335af:3

value
83350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6af63050b83e587fded2699e73c3791e3df876d OP_EQUAL
address
3QBNFpeGiUktZTq8qxA99i6qbCxJNoj54T
transaction
65abbe0687e9b245150b123a1eb1cc76175709fa5a3e5b8db265c186734335af
spent
true